An update on Addison... I cant thank all of you enough for all of the wonderful comments and support! He is doing great, has stopped the "startled" look in his eyes every time a loud commercial comes on or some other loud noise. He now watches every move I make but is becoming comfortable enough to stay in the chair, bed or wherever he happens to be when I leave him for a moment. I took him outside for a while today and we ran and ran. I wish all of you could of seen him running so happily and free. He seems truly at peace now and I am so very excited as I realize this is only the beginning of seeing all this precious boy has to offer. He has put on weight and now his backbone is not the first thing you feel when petting him. Its only been about three weeks and I am amazed at his transition. He has had two "accidents" in the house, but always seem to be very close to the door. I cleaned it up out of his view, and he does make a genuine effort to do his business outside. I am positive he will find his way and understand all of the ins and outs of our home. This will take some time as any new home has to seem huge to such a small guy. For all of you considering adoption, I have no regrets at all. I do realize we were extremely lucky getting him at a year old, as a home pull instead of breeding farm. He also was not at the rescue long. But the trust is coming fast and I have to believe any animal deserves a chance. Purebred yorkie or not, they all are special! My husband adores him (Addison quickly won him over) and now I catch him laying with my husband. I was very glad to see this as I was concerned with his abusive history Addison may harbor fears yet.
